The college has a lot going on this year! Luther inaugurated its eleventh president on November 2, Dr. Jenifer K. Ward. President Ward joins the Luther community with more than three decades of experience as an educator, scholar, and academic leader after serving at Centenary College in Shreveport, Louisiana, Cornish College of the Arts in Seattle, Washington, and also Gustavus Adolphus College, where she taught German. President Ward started her duties at Luther July 1.

Lindsay Getschel participated in an open debate held by the United Nations Security Council that addressed the impacts of climate-related disasters on international peace and security. The debate took place on Jan. 25,  2019, and included over 70 countries. It was the fourth debate the Security Council has held on the topic since 2007 and the first time a young briefer was invited to speak at the Security Council on the issue of climate change and international security. Lindsay earned a master’s degree in international relations from The London School of Economics and Political Science and works as a research assistant for the environmental security program at The Stimson Center in Washington, D.C.
